WebMini-split systems consist of an outdoor unit (compressor/condenser) and one or more indoor units (air handlers). The outdoor unit is connected to the indoor unit (s) by copper tubing and electrical wiring. Mini-split systems work by circulating refrigerant between the indoor and outdoor units. WebChoose a location that can support your system’s weight. One of the most important tips for mini-split installation success is to choose to install your system in an area that is sturdy enough to support its weight. Indoor mini-split units are relatively lightweight, often weighing between 30 to 50 pounds, depending on the size of the unit.
